#27e493 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#27e493 is composed of 15.3% red, 89.4%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#27e493 color hex could be obtained by blending #4effff with #00c927.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#27e493 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#27e493 has RGB values of R:39, G:228,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2614419.

Hex triplet 27e493 #27e493
RGB Decimal 39, 228, 147 rgb(39,228,147)
RGB Percent 15.3, 89.4, 57.6 rgb(15.3%,89.4%,57.6%)
CMYK 83, 0, 36, 11
HSL 154.3°, 77.8, 52.4 hsl(154.3,77.8%,52.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 154.3°, 82.9, 89.4
Web Safe 33cc99 #33cc99
CIE-LAB 80.751, -62.636, 27.224
XYZ 33.844, 58.021, 37.018
xyY 0.263, 0.45, 58.021
CIE-LCH 80.751, 68.297, 156.508
CIE-LUV 80.751, -67.702, 48.319
Hunter-Lab 76.172, -53.991, 24.507
Binary 00100111, 11100100, 10010011

Shades and Tints of #27e493

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b07 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.
